Is this normal behavior (battery charge)

I have a ring doorbell gen 2. Hooked up to my transformer. Works fine (sort of) in device health it says hardwired. Power is good (that's what the app tells me) but my home assistant keeps track of the battery and it jumps around during the day. see image. Is this normal behavior? It doesn't drop below critical. Mostly above 70 percent. But yeah really jumps around.
